European Commission has published its guide to the VAT One Stop Shop

Published on: 30 March 2021
Published by a

Specialist Tax Regulatory Materials

Article summary

The European Commission has produced guidance on its VAT One Stop Shop (OSS) schemes that are effective from 1 July 2021. The Commission's guidance includes a new publication, ‘Guide to the VAT One Stop Shop’ providing details concerning registration, VAT returns and VAT payments for the three OSS schemes (union scheme, non-union scheme and import scheme).
